Twits

Twitter_logo Thanks to Oprah, CNN and Ashton Kusher, Twitter has gone from a hip website to a mainstream hotspot. Unfortunately, many folks hopping on Twitter aren't used to social networking.

Here are a few quick do's and don'ts ripped straight from the headlines. We're still learning, so there will be more do's and don'ts in the future as we stumble through.

Do realize that you can make all your entries private. People will then have to contact you to get permission to read them.

Do not brag about a job before you actually have it, as you may not have it anymore.

Do use the find people option to see which friends are already on Twitter. Much easier than looking for them one by one.

Do not make off-color statements on Twitter, even in jest, as sarcasm doesn't translate to the web.
